16 Quick Overnight Oats Recipes for Weight Loss
Healthy Overnight Oats Recipes for a Delicious and Nutritious Start
Starting the day with a nutritious and satisfying breakfast can set the tone for the entire day. One of the best ways to achieve this is by trying out healthy overnight oats recipes. These creamy breakfast dishes are not only lower in calories but also high in protein and fiber, which help support lasting energy and keep you feeling fuller longer. Whether you're looking for something sweet, tangy, or even dessert-inspired, there's a tasty option for everyone.
1. High-Fiber Cranberry-Orange Overnight Oats
These cranberry-orange overnight oats are a perfect blend of fall flavors. Each spoonful balances citrusy brightness, cranberry zing, and cozy cinnamon spice between layers of creamy oats and chia seeds. The combination of flavors makes it ideal for meal prep or a cheerful start to your day.

2. Cinnamon-Pear Overnight Oats
This recipe features tender cinnamon-maple sautéed pears folded into creamy oats with crunchy pecans and chia seeds. A touch of Greek-style yogurt adds tang, while vanilla and cinnamon bring warmth. It’s a great make-ahead breakfast that offers a refreshing alternative to cooked oatmeal.

3. Lemon-Poppyseed Overnight Oats
These lemon-poppyseed overnight oats offer a bright and refreshing twist on a breakfast classic. Creamy oats infused with fresh lemon zest and juice, stirred together with poppy seeds, create a make-ahead breakfast that tastes like a lemon-poppyseed muffin in a jar. A touch of maple syrup adds sweetness to balance the tart lemon.

4. Blueberry Pie–Inspired Overnight Oats
With a jammy blueberry filling and a crumble topping, these overnight oats taste like a slice of blueberry pie. Oat milk reinforces the flavor, while lemon zest and juice provide nice brightness. Fresh and frozen blueberries both work well here—let frozen blueberries thaw first before using.

5. Cosmic Brownie–Inspired Overnight Oats
These cosmic brownie–inspired overnight oats turn a childhood favorite into a nutritious breakfast with serious dessert vibes. Creamy oats made with cocoa powder and a touch of maple syrup, topped with a chocolate ganache-like layer, make this a fun and nostalgic breakfast option. Rainbow sprinkles add a playful touch.

6. Berry Crumble Overnight Oats
With the perfect balance of creamy and crunchy textures, these berry crumble overnight oats will keep you satisfied all morning. The natural sweetness of the berries pairs beautifully with the cinnamon-spiced oat base, while the crumble topping adds a crunchy layer to each bite. You can use any mixture of berries or stick to your favorite—whether it’s juicy blueberries, tart raspberries, sweet strawberries, or a blend of all three.

7. York Peppermint Pattie–Inspired Overnight Oats
These minty York Peppermint Pattie–inspired overnight oats come together in just minutes. It’s the perfect recipe for meal prep because you can store it in jars, giving you a grab-and-go breakfast that’s worth waking up for.

8. Cranberry Cheesecake Overnight Oats
These fiber-rich cranberry cheesecake overnight oats transform your breakfast into something special. Combining the tangy sweetness of cranberries with the rich, creamy flavors of cheesecake, these oats offer a delicious start to your day.

9. High-Protein Peanut Butter, Banana & Blueberry Overnight Oats
These overnight oats pack 17 grams of protein per serving, thanks to Greek-style yogurt, peanut butter, and soymilk. We sweeten these oats naturally with banana, and add blueberries for more fruity flavor. Divide the mixture into Mason jars for an easy grab-and-go breakfast.

10. Apple-Pomegranate Overnight Oats
Apple-pomegranate overnight oats are a delicious and nutritious breakfast option that combines the natural sweetness of apples and pomegranates with fiber-rich oats. The tartness of pomegranates complements the sweet, crisp flavor of apples. For the best flavor and sweetness, consider using sweet apple varieties such as Honeycrisp, Fuji, or Gala.

11. Pumpkin-Date Overnight Oats
The combination of prebiotic ingredients like oats, flaxmeal, and dates makes these pumpkin overnight oats a delicious and nutritious option for supporting gut health. Dates add natural sweetness, while yogurt adds tang as well as a healthy dose of probiotics to start your day off right.

12. Banana Cream Pie–Inspired Overnight Oats
Start your day with a breakfast that feels like a treat—these layered overnight oats offer a delightful blend of banana, cinnamon, and a touch of vanilla to elevate the taste. Right before enjoying, a finishing touch of crumbled graham crackers adds a pie-like charm to this easy breakfast. For the best results, use ripe bananas—their skin should be brown in spots and they should feel a little soft when you squeeze them.

13. Caramel Apple–Inspired Overnight Oats
This easy, meal-prep-friendly recipe takes all the flavors of a caramel apple and imparts them into breakfast. Applesauce ensures the texture is creamy yet light while also providing balance to the sweet-tart flavor of the oats. If you don’t have Granny Smith apples on hand, Fuji, Gala, or Honeycrisp apples work as well. Crushed honey-roasted peanuts mimic the coating of a caramel apple, but any salty-sweet nut would be delicious.

14. Overnight Steel-Cut Oats
These overnight steel-cut oats are the ultimate make-ahead breakfast. Make a batch for the whole family, or store the extra servings in the fridge to eat throughout the week. We love these creamy steel-cut oats topped with honey, bananas, and raspberries, but any sweetener, chopped fruit, or nut topping will work well.

15. Apple Pie–Inspired Overnight Oats
There's no better way to usher in fall than apple pie-inspired overnight oats in the morning. Prep and store this easy breakfast ahead of time to have on hand for busy work and school mornings. You can substitute any nondairy milk for the reduced-fat milk, or try kefir if you want your oats extra tangy.

16. High-Fiber Raspberry-Vanilla Overnight Oats
Get your day off to a healthy start with these raspberry-vanilla overnight oats. This grab-and-go breakfast delivers 8 grams of fiber, plus probiotics from kefir that may help support a healthy digestive system. We love sweet fresh raspberries to top off this easy breakfast, but any of your favorite berries or chopped fresh fruit will work well.
